Filing a diminished-value claim from Prior Lake
- 1
Confirm you were not at fault — Minnesota third-party DV recovery runs against the at-fault driver's insurer.
- 2
Gather the repair invoice and any structural/frame notes from your Prior Lake shop.
- 3
Establish pre-accident value from comparable Minnesota listings for your exact year, trim, and mileage.
- 4
Compute the 17c figure (or a stronger independent-appraisal figure) and send a written demand.
- 5
Watch the 6-year Minnesota property-damage deadline — and never sign a release before the DV is resolved.
Minnesota rules that apply to your Prior Lake claim
Property-damage filing deadline
6 years
Statute of limitations from the accident date. Don't sign a release before you've reviewed the offer. PIP claims should be filed promptly; generous 6-year lawsuit deadline.
Fault system
No-Fault (PIP)
Minnesota recognizes third-party diminished-value claims — you can pursue the resale value your Prior Lake vehicle lost from the at-fault driver's insurer.
Minimum liability limits
30/60/10
$30,000/$60,000 bodily injury, $10,000 property damage — the at-fault driver's floor in Minnesota.
State insurance regulator
Minnesota Department of Commerce
(651) 539-1500 · file a complaint or verify current rules at https://mn.gov/commerce/consumers/insurance/.

Diminished Value FAQ — Prior Lake, MN
How long do I have to file a diminished value claim in Prior Lake, MN?
Minnesota sets a 6-year statute of limitations on property-damage claims from the accident date. PIP claims should be filed promptly; generous 6-year lawsuit deadline. Filing early is always safer, and you should never sign a settlement release before the valuation is resolved.
Do I need a lawyer to recover the resale value your car lost after an accident in Prior Lake?
Not necessarily. Many Minnesota valuation disputes are resolved directly with the insurer using solid comparable-sales evidence and a written demand. Does Minnesota allow diminished-value claims?
Yes. Minnesota recognizes third-party diminished-value claims, so a Prior Lake driver who wasn't at fault can pursue the resale value their vehicle lost after a documented, repaired accident.
